Ham and Cheese Sticks

INGREDIENTS :

2 tubes crescent dough sheets
1 lb deli-sliced ham
8 cheddar cheese sticks
¼ cup butter, melted
1 tsp Worcestershire sauce
½ Tbsp Dijon mustard
½ Tbsp dried minced onion or onion powder
½ Tbsp poppy seeds

INSTRUCTIONS :

Preheat Oven: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C). Grease a baking sheet or line it with parchment paper.
Prepare the Dough: Roll out the crescent dough sheets and cut each one into 4 pieces, creating 8 pieces in total.
Assemble: Evenly distribute the ham slices among the 8 pieces of dough. Place a cheddar cheese stick on top of the ham on each piece. Fold in the ends of the dough and roll to seal the ham and cheese inside.
Arrange: Place the assembled sticks on the prepared baking sheet.
Make the Glaze: In a small bowl, combine the melted butter, Worcestershire sauce, Dijon mustard, minced onion, and poppy seeds.
Glaze: Brush the butter mixture over each stick generously.
Bake: Bake in the preheated oven for 12-15 minutes, or until the sticks are golden brown.
Serve: Enjoy your hot and fresh Cheesy Ham Crescent Sticks straight from the oven!

Prep Time: 10 minutes | Cook Time: 15 minutes | Total Time: 25 minutes
Servings: 8″
